What is the payload of the Honda Pilot 2025?

The 2025 Honda Pilot has a maximum payload capacity of 1,585 pounds. This means the Pilot can carry up to 1,585 pounds of cargo, passengers, and other items in its interior and cargo area.


Detailed Payload Specifications


The Honda Pilot is a midsize SUV that seats up to eight passengers. Its payload capacity is determined by several factors, including the vehicle's gross vehicle weight rating (GVWR), curb weight, and the weight of passengers and cargo.



  • Gross Vehicle Weight Rating (GVWR): The maximum allowable weight of the fully loaded vehicle, including passengers, cargo, and the vehicle itself. For the 2025 Honda Pilot, the GVWR is 6,050 pounds.

  • Curb Weight: The weight of the vehicle with standard equipment and a full tank of fuel. The 2025 Honda Pilot has a curb weight ranging from 4,115 to 4,375 pounds, depending on the trim level.

  • Payload Capacity: The maximum weight the vehicle can carry, calculated by subtracting the curb weight from the GVWR. For the 2025 Honda Pilot, the payload capacity is 1,585 pounds.


It's important to note that the payload capacity can be affected by the specific configuration and options of the vehicle, as well as the weight of passengers and cargo. Owners should always refer to the vehicle's information placard or owner's manual for the most accurate payload specifications.


Maximizing Payload Capacity


To make the most of the Honda Pilot's payload capacity, it's important to carefully plan and distribute the weight of passengers and cargo. Here are some tips for maximizing the Pilot's payload:



  • Avoid overloading the vehicle by exceeding the maximum payload capacity.

  • Distribute the weight evenly throughout the vehicle, with heavier items placed low and towards the front.

  • Consider the weight of passengers and adjust the payload accordingly.

  • Utilize the Pilot's various storage compartments and cargo area to maximize space and weight distribution.


By understanding the 2025 Honda Pilot's payload capacity and following best practices for weight distribution, owners can safely and efficiently transport their passengers and cargo.

Does the 2025 Honda Pilot have cylinder deactivation?


Yes, the 2025 Honda Pilot is equipped with Variable Cylinder Management (VCM). This system is designed to switch between six and three cylinders based on driving conditions, optimizing fuel efficiency.
